AD717x Low-Power Sigma-Delta ADCs

Analog Devices AD717x family provides a complete integrated Sigma-Delta ADC solution. Designers can use the AD717x ADCs in high-precision, low-noise, single-channel applications as well as higher-speed multiplexed applications. The Analog Devices AD717x Sigma-Delta ADCs are primarily intended for the measurement of signals close to DC, but the devices also deliver outstanding performance with input bandwidths out to ~10kHz.

AD7176-2 Sigma-Delta ADC

Analog Devices Inc. AD7176-2 Sigma-Delta Analog-to-Digital Converter (ADC) doubles the throughput rate of alternative sigma-delta converters while dissipating less power. Designed for process automation and instrumentation systems where data channel density is increasing and channels must be monitored faster, ADI AD7176-2 achieves a 50kSPS multi-channel scan rate.
